TOWN CLERK COMMITTED FOR TRIAL.
Christchurch, Yesterday
William Francis Bert Dunn, a clerk in the City Council's employ, pleaded not guilty to the theft of £942 11s Kid, and was committed for trial in the Hnpreme Court.
